Make Me Feel Good by Belters Only ft. Jazzy claims a second week at Number 1 on the Official Irish Singles Chart.
After becoming the first Irish dance act in 22 years to top the Official Irish Singles Chart, they hold on to their place at the top and deny Lost Frequencies & Calum Scott’s Where Are You Now (2) a return to Number 1.
Meanwhile, Acraze’s Do It To It ft. Cherish rockets back up 28 places to Number 10, while Jax Jones jumps seven with Where Did You Go ft. MNEK to land at Number 15.
Luude and Colin Hay return to the Top 50 with Down Under (22), Cat Burns’ viral hit Go (26) leaps 13, and What Else Can I Do from Encanto (34) makes its Irish Chart debut.
This week’s highest new entry is King by Florence + The Machine, which opens at Number 37 to become their second Top 50 hit in Ireland. Meanwhile, British singer Labrinth’s original track I’m Tired from HBO teen drama Euphoria is another new entry at Number 40, featuring vocals from the show’s star Zendaya.
American singer Elley Duhe moves up two to Number 41 with Middle of the Night, while Tom Odell’s Another Love rebounds eight to Number 42.
Finally, Becky Hill & Galantis’ brand new collab Run makes its debut inside the Top 50, becoming a new entry at Number 48.

Heather Rae Young is opening up about undergoing vocal cord surgery she could no longer avoid.The star took to Instagram on Wednesday and revealed that, in less than 24 hours, she went from soaking up the sun in Cabo San Lucas, Mexico with friends and her husband Tarek El Moussa to laying on a bed recovering from vocal cord surgery.«It was a long time coming for me as I've been battling vocal stress for years,» the luxury real estate agent captioned her post in part. «After resting for 3 months I was never going to be 100% so surgery was my only route.» She had previously opened up about being on bed rest and vocal rest for three months due to inflammation and calluses on her vocal cords.Young, who also thanked her doctors and El Moussa for the care and support, said many fans of the popular Netflix series «noticed the [sic] my voice issues when watching #Sellingsunset and #flipping101 but on the road to recovery.»A post shared by Heather Rae El Moussa (@heatherraeyoung)The surgery comes two months after Young updated fans on her fertility journey as she and El Moussa attempt to expand their family.

Feel Good have reflected on their win at last night’s BandLab NME Awards 2022, and said how they “all wish we were musicians”.The Netflix show won Best TV Series Supported By 19 Crimes at the London ceremony last night (March 2).After winning the award, Martin and co-star Charlotte Ritchie, writer Joe Hampson and director Luke Snellin headed to the winners’ room backstage at the O2 Academy Brixton to chat to NME.Speaking of the award, Hampson said: “It feels nice to be given an award by the music industry, not TV. I don’t know what that means, but it feels nice.”Martin added “I think we all kind of wish we were musicians,” with Hampson saying musicians are “so much cooler than us”.“There’s music in the show, as well,” director Snellin clarified.After it was announced that Feel Good won’t be returning for a third season, the cast were asked whether this makes their award win feel like a nice ending to the story.“That’s a really nice way to think about it!” co-star Charlotte Ritchie responded.
